I have now used the Montane Resolute Smock in Scotland in winter. In February 2012 I walked for seven and half days from Blair Athol to Aviemore, taking in some big hills on the way. Its in winter when this piece of kit excels. Warm and cozy. Scotland is damp and in winter very damp. The smock is reasonably warm when it is wet. It dries quickly and is good for fast movement in damp conditions. I use it as part of a three layer system, base layer, thermal layer (which includes the Resolute) and shell. I find this gives the most flexibility. It is too warm for autumn or spring, so I use an old montane extreme smock. I have many years of use to come.
